Foraged from the droppings of wild Kopi Luwaks (Civet Cats) in the Gayo Highlands of Northern Sumatra, in Indonesia. Properly foraged wild Kopi Luwak coffee is only ever available in very small quantities as the process of finding these droppings within large forests is exceptionally time consuming. The unique processing method of Kopi Luwak results in a unique flavour that is wonderfully balanced, velvety coffee with caramel sweetness, hazelnut and dark cocoa tones, and subtle acidity. The ‘magic’ of Kopi Luwak occurs in two parts. First, the Wild Luwak, using its acute sense of smell, selects the ripest coffee cherries. Then as it passes through the Luwak the digestive acids create a molecular change in the coffee bean, leaving it discernibly more brittle once collected and dried, enhancing the beans natural qualities. In 2013, Sea Island Coffee staff began work in Sumatra to develop an independent accredited certification standard for wild, ethically-sourced Civet Coffee in consultation with leading proponents of animal welfare, the World Animal Protection organization and food-certification experts.
